Transaction 8f66ffea96054fadcccd378361144a590521eb2e5da78b68ff5126b8b279bcf3
1 Input
1 Output
-
8f66ffea96054fadcccd378361144a590521eb2e5da78b68ff5126b8b279bcf3:0
- value
- 79450
- script pubkey
- OP_0 OP_PUSHBYTES_20 234b891c7e87ac10ca7634ac7ae6cbd42629851a
- address
- bc1qyd9cj8r7s7kppjnkxjk84ekt6snznpg6j6755n